About this course
Inorganic chemistry lies at the heart of materials science, catalysis, and modern industrial chemistry, yet mastering its complex bonding models can feel overwhelming. This comprehensive written guide breaks down the behavior of the elements, from main group chemistry to transition metal complexes. You will build a deep, intuitive understanding of molecular structure, symmetry, and reactivity patterns without relying on rote memorization.
What you'll learn:
- Understand foundational chemical bonding theories, including molecular orbital theory and crystal field theory
- Analyze coordination compounds, their geometries, isomerism, and spectroscopic properties
- Explore organometallic chemistry, including the 18-electron rule and key catalytic reactions
- Examine main group element chemistry and periodic trends across the s and p blocks
- Apply symmetry and group theory concepts to predict molecular properties and vibrations
- Discover modern green chemistry applications and sustainable practices in inorganic synthesis
The course begins with fundamental atomic structure and bonding theories before advancing to complex transition metal chemistry and spectroscopic analysis. Each module combines theoretical explanations with step-by-step molecular exercises to solidify your knowledge. Designed for beginning chemistry students, science majors, and self-directed learners, this course requires no advanced chemistry background.
